Notch inhibitors for cancer treatment

Abstract: Notch signaling is an evolutionarily conserved cell signaling pathway involved in cell fate during development, stem cell renewal and differentiation in postnatal tissues. Roles for Notch in carcinogenesis, in the biology of cancer stem cells and tumor angiogenesis have been reported. These features identify Notch as a potential therapeutic target in oncology. “…Mice with liver-specific constitutive activation of Notch1 intracellular domain (N1ICD) may develop HCC when they reach adult age (77). Genomic profiling technology has revealed that a Notch-specific gene expression signature reported in mice overexpressing NICD was also present in a cluster of patients with HCC (78). Histological analyses of the mouse liver tissue exhibited similar features compared with that of the HCC patients, which included the presence of proliferating K-19 positive cells.…”
